:root{color-scheme:light}*{box-sizing:border-box}html,body{margin:0;padding:0;height:100%;background:#fff;color:#111;font-family:system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,sans-serif}#root{background:#fff;min-height:100dvh;display:flex;flex-direction:column}a{color:inherit;text-decoration:none}.container{width:100%;max-width:1100px;margin:0 auto;padding:0 16px}.row{display:flex;gap:10px;flex-wrap:wrap}.grid2{display:grid;grid-template-columns:1fr 420px;gap:24px}@media(max-width:768px){.grid2{grid-template-columns:1fr}}@media(min-width:900px){.grid2{grid-template-columns:1.25fr .75fr;gap:18px}}.muted{color:#6b7280}.small{font-size:12px;line-height:1.35}.hr{height:1px;background:#e5e7eb;border:0;margin:14px 0}.card{background:#fff;border:1px solid #e5e7eb;border-radius:16px;box-shadow:0 10px 30px #00000014}.badge{display:inline-flex;align-items:center;gap:8px;padding:8px 12px;border-radius:999px;border:1px solid #e5e7eb;background:#f8fafc;font-size:12px;color:#374151}.input{width:100%;padding:14px;border-radius:12px;border:1px solid #d1d5db;background:#fff;color:#111;outline:none}.input:focus{border-color:#1877f2;box-shadow:0 0 0 3px #1877f22e}.btnType{height:36px;padding:0 15px;border-radius:10px;font-size:13px;font-weight:600;border:1px solid #d1d5db;background:#fff;color:#111;cursor:pointer;transition:all .15s ease}.btnType:not(.btnTypeActive):hover{background:#1777f2;color:#fff}.btnTypeActive{background:#1777f2;color:#fff;border-color:#1777f2}.btnTypeActive:hover{background:#1777f2;color:#fff}.btn{cursor:pointer;border:none;padding:12px 14px;border-radius:12px;font-weight:700}.row{justify-content:center}.btnPrimary{position:relative;background:#1777f2;color:#fff;height:44px;padding:0 16px;border-radius:12px;font-weight:600;font-size:14px;line-height:44px;border:none;cursor:pointer;overflow:hidden}.btnPrimary:after{content:"";position:absolute;inset:0;background:linear-gradient(to bottom,#ffffff14,#00000014);pointer-events:none}.btnPrimary:hover{filter:brightness(1.05)}.btnPrimary:disabled{opacity:.6;cursor:not-allowed}.bb-logo-img{height:28px;width:auto;display:block}@media(max-width:768px){.bb-logo-img{height:24px}.bb-header-nav{display:none}}.bb-main{padding-top:32px}.bb-footer{border-top:1px solid #e5e7eb;margin-top:auto;padding:24px 0;padding-bottom:calc(24px + env(safe-area-inset-bottom));font-size:12px;color:#6b7280}.bb-footer-inner{display:flex;justify-content:space-between;align-items:center;gap:14px;flex-wrap:wrap}.pricePrimary{font-size:42px;font-weight:800;letter-spacing:-.02em}.priceSecondary{font-size:18px;color:#6b7280;margin-top:4px}.visibilityBadge{display:inline-block;margin-top:6px;padding:4px 10px;border-radius:999px;font-size:12px;background:#f1f5f9;color:#374151}.ctaSecondary{margin-top:28px;padding:12px 16px;border-radius:12px;border:1px solid #d1d5db;background:transparent;font-weight:600;cursor:pointer}.ctaSecondary:hover{background:#f8fafc}.bb-header{background:#0b0f14;height:60px;display:flex;align-items:center;border-bottom:1px solid rgba(255,255,255,.08)}.bb-header-inner{max-width:1200px;margin:0 auto;padding:0 20px;width:100%;display:flex;align-items:center;justify-content:space-between}.bb-logo img{height:26px;display:block}.bb-header-nav{display:flex;gap:22px}.bb-header-nav a{font-size:13px;font-weight:600;color:#ffffffd9}.bb-header-nav a:hover{color:#fff}html,body{width:100%;overflow-x:hidden}@media(max-width:768px){.container{padding:0 12px}.grid2{grid-template-columns:1fr;gap:16px}.card{padding:16px!important;border-radius:14px}.bb-header{height:auto;padding:10px 0;min-height:56px}.bb-header-nav{display:none}.bb-header-inner{justify-content:center}.bb-logo{display:flex;align-items:center}.bb-logo-img{height:28px}h1{font-size:22px!important;line-height:1.2}h2{font-size:16px!important}p{font-size:14px}.btnType{flex:1 1 calc(50% - 8px);height:42px;font-size:13px}.btnPrimary{height:46px;line-height:46px;font-size:15px}.pricePrimary{font-size:32px}.priceSecondary{font-size:14px}}@media(max-width:768px){.bb-header{min-height:56px}.bb-header-inner{flex-direction:row;justify-content:center}.bb-logo{display:flex;align-items:center}.bb-logo-img{height:28px}}.priceBlock{margin-top:6px}.priceLabel{font-size:12px;color:#6b7280;margin-bottom:4px}.priceValue{font-weight:900;letter-spacing:-.02em;word-break:break-word;line-height:1.15}.priceWeekly{font-size:28px}.priceMonthly{font-size:36px}@media(max-width:768px){.priceWeekly{font-size:22px}.priceMonthly{font-size:30px}}@media(max-width:768px){.input,input,textarea,select{font-size:16px!important}}.mobile-only{display:none!important}@media(max-width:768px){.mobile-only{display:block!important}}.btnEstimatorCta{width:100%;max-width:420px;margin:0 auto;height:46px;padding:0 18px;border-radius:14px;background:linear-gradient(180deg,#3b82f6,#2563eb);color:#fff;font-size:15px;font-weight:600;letter-spacing:-.01em;border:none;cursor:pointer;display:flex;align-items:center;justify-content:center;transition:transform .15s ease,box-shadow .15s ease,filter .15s ease}.btnEstimatorCta:hover{transform:translateY(-1px);box-shadow:0 8px 18px #2563eb40;filter:brightness(1.05)}.btnEstimatorCta:active{transform:translateY(0);box-shadow:0 4px 10px #2563eb33}@media(max-width:768px){.btnEstimatorCta{max-width:100%;height:48px;font-size:16px;border-radius:14px}}@media(max-width:768px){.desktop-only{display:none!important}}@media(min-width:769px){.mobile-only{display:none!important}}.btnEstimatorCta{white-space:nowrap}.bb-header-nav .btnPrimary{height:36px;line-height:36px;padding:0 12px;font-size:13px;font-weight:600;border-radius:10px;background:linear-gradient(180deg,#3b82f6,#2563eb);color:#fff}@media(max-width:768px){.bb-header-nav .btnPrimary{height:36px;line-height:36px;padding:0 12px;font-size:13px}}
